On November 16 and 17, the Kulturzentrum Alfa Laakirchen-Steyrermühl transformed into a true paradise for handicrafts lovers. The autumnally decorated halls of the old paper factory offer the frame for the popular Martinimarkt, which is unique in the region in this form. In addition to the handicrafts, there is a varied program that appeals to young and old.
Particularly noteworthy is the traditional martial line, which runs picturesque along the shore of the Traun. Many visitors await the breathtaking horses and the festively decorated riders who run through the autumn landscape. The music is designed by local groups that ensure an atmospheric atmosphere. A lot of culinary delights are offered: traditional autumn dishes and drinks promise a treat for every palate.
